Title: Moving a bus with tag wheel removed
Post by: Kenny on March 31, 2010, 07:24:25 PM
I need to move my MC9 to another part of the driveway. Can I move it with one of the tag wheels removed. Just want to be sure.

Yes, but you really should chain it up. If you're just moving it a few feet and it's hanging on the airbag and shock, you'll be ok. Don't go any farther than a few feet like that, though.
